__complex __complex__ __const __extension__ __func__ __imag __imag__ __inline __inline__ __label__ __null __real __real__ __restrict __restrict__ __signed __signed__ __thread __typeof

With regards to dynamically allocating a new structure the Ada allocator syntax is much closer to C++ than to C.

Observe: the rule earlier mentioned however applies 'Pred of Monday is surely an error. Val This offers you the value (as being a member from the enumeration) of ingredient n in

variant. For instance, you could conceptually think about that a const std::string only doesn’t have an assignment operator

The primary line is straightforward, hold off the process to get a specified number, or fraction of, seconds. This mode normally takes a parameter of variety Duration specified

const following the &, you shouldn’t add it: it's going to confuse people today — the const can make some people believe

The first thing to comprehend is that programmers actually like tricky troubles and superior, assumed-provoking questions about them. If we didn't, we wouldn't be listed here

Ada particular Innovative subjects and methods You should use in these types of parts as little bit fields, kind representation and type size.

identifiers. The primary character of the identifier cannot be a digit. Lowercase letters and uppercase letters are distinct, these that

Why won't C++ Possess a final key phrase? Am i able to connect with a virtual function from the constructor? Can I cease folks deriving from my course? Why would not C++ Possess a universal course Object? Can we really need many inheritance? Why does not overloading work for derived lessons? Am i able description to use "new" equally as in Java? Templates and generic programming: Why are unable to I outline constraints for my template parameters? Why can not I assign a vector into a vector? Is "generics" what templates ought to have been? why use type() when We now have "very good old qsort()"? What on earth is a purpose item? Exactly what is an auto_ptr and why isn't there an auto_array? Why will not C++ provide heterogenous containers? Why are the regular containers so sluggish? Memory: How can I contend with memory leaks? Why will not C++ have an such as realloc()? What is the distinction between new and malloc()? Can I mix C-design and style and C++ design and style allocation and deallocation? Why need to I use a cast to convert from void*? Is there a "placement delete"? Why will not delete zero out its operand? What is Mistaken with arrays? Exceptions: Why use exceptions? How can I use exceptions? Why won't be able to I resume just after catching an exception? Why doesn't C++ give a "lastly" build? Can I toss an exception from a constructor? From the destructor? What should not I exploit exceptions for? Other language options: Am i able to compose "void principal()"? Why won't be able to I overload dot, ::, sizeof, etcetera.? Can I outline my very own operators? How can I connect with a C perform article from C++? How do I call a C++ operate from C? Why does C++ have equally pointers and references? Really should I take advantage of NULL or 0? What is the price of i++ + i++? Why are a few matters remaining undefined in C++? What fantastic is static_cast? So, what is Erroneous with using macros? Trivia and style: How can you pronounce "cout"? How does one pronounce "char"? Is ``int* p;'' ideal or is ``int *p;'' ideal? Which structure style is most effective for my code? How will you name variables? Does one propose "Hungarian"? Really should I take advantage of contact-by-benefit or get in touch with-by-reference? Should I set "const" just before or once the variety? How do I generate this very simple program?

style Product makes it a class in C++ terms. The tagged sort is actually an extension with the Ada-eighty three record sort but (in the exact same way C++'s class

gives it the tackle of salmon. You are able to entry the users of the structure variable through a pointer,

